We are given that a medical rescue helicopter is flying at an average speed of 172 miles per hour toward its base hospital. At 2:42 p.m., the helicopter is 80 miles from the hospital.
As we know that the Distance-Speed-Time formula is given by;
Here, Distance = 80 miles
Speed = 172 miles per hour
Time = m (the number of minutes)
Firstly, as we can see that the speed is in miles per hour but the time is in minutes, so we will convert the time in hours, i,e;
Time =
So,
m = 27.91 ≈ 28 minutes.
Hence, it will take 28 minutes for the helicopter to reach the hospital.
